技术文摘
C 程序自动打印版本信息的实现
2024-12-30 16:13:43 小编
C 程序自动打印版本信息的实现
在软件开发中,为 C 程序添加自动打印版本信息的功能是一项非常实用的技术。它可以帮助用户快速了解软件的版本,为开发者提供便利的版本管理和维护手段。
我们需要在程序中定义版本信息的相关变量。这些变量可以包括主版本号、次版本号、修订号、发布日期等。通过清晰明确地定义这些信息,能够准确传达软件的版本状态。
接下来,利用预处理器指令来实现版本信息的自动打印。在 C 语言中,可以使用 #define 指令来定义版本常量。然后,在程序的适当位置,比如在启动时或者在用户请求查看版本信息时,通过输出语句将这些版本信息打印出来。
在打印版本信息时,要注意格式的规范和清晰。可以采用易于阅读的方式,例如以“版本:主版本号.次版本号.修订号 - 发布日期”的格式进行输出。
为了使版本信息的管理更加灵活,还可以将版本信息存储在配置文件中。在程序运行时读取配置文件获取版本信息,这样在需要修改版本号时,无需重新编译整个程序,只需修改配置文件即可。
另外,结合代码的注释,对版本信息的定义和打印部分进行详细的说明,有助于其他开发者理解和维护代码。
实现 C 程序自动打印版本信息不仅能够提升软件的用户体验,还便于开发者对软件进行有效的版本控制和跟踪。在不断迭代的开发过程中,及时准确地向用户展示版本变化,增强用户对软件的信任和依赖。
通过合理的设计和实现,C 程序自动打印版本信息这一功能可以成为软件开发中的一个重要组成部分,为软件的稳定运行和持续发展提供有力支持。无论是小型的工具程序还是大型的应用系统,都能从中受益。
- 三分钟助您走进 Redis 高可用架构之哨兵
- 软件开发行业工资高且来钱快?分享我的从业经历
- Array.slice 的 8 种用法
- DevOps 的九大秘密
- 程序员:HTML、CSS、JavaScript 怎样生成页面?
- 微信 H5 页面前端开发中常见的兼容性问题
- Github 获 10.3K 星!超棒的 Java 博客系统
- 十大 Vim 插件:多语言编程必备
- NCTS 峰会回顾:阿里巴巴图的页面自动化测试实践基于图片对比
- NCTS 峰会回顾:汽车之家闻小龙的 QA 团队精准测试实践之路
- NCTS 峰会回顾:阿里羽瑶的端上 H5 页面测试提效轻量化图像智能算法解决方案
- NCTS 峰会回顾:京东物流樊宇探索配送地址精准之路
- NCTS 峰会回顾:云测学院陈霁讲述测试开发至测试架构的历程
- NCTS 峰会:前海风教育吕理伟谈全方位研发效能管理与提升体系建设
- 华为 Mate X 带你领略折叠屏高段位玩家风采